This is an automated email from the ASF dual-hosted git repository. aherbert pushed a commit to branch master in repository https://gitbox.apache.org/repos/asf/commons-rng.git
commit 85c5cad1c0fb77b43ebb7a362c99e2ceb13aa859 Author: aherbert <[email protected]> AuthorDate: Tue Apr 12 12:22:34 2022 +0100 Drop <h3> package titles This allows building on JDK 17 --- .../src/main/java/org/apache/commons/rng/package-info.java | 4 ---- .../src/main/java/org/apache/commons/rng/core/package-info.java | 3 +-- .../java/org/apache/commons/rng/core/source32/package-info.java | 4 +--- .../java/org/apache/commons/rng/core/source64/package-info.java | 4 +--- .../main/java/org/apache/commons/rng/core/util/package-info.java | 4 ---- .../java/org/apache/commons/rng/examples/jmh/package-info.java | 6 +----- .../org/apache/commons/rng/examples/jpms/app/package-info.java | 8 ++------ .../org/apache/commons/rng/examples/jpms/lib/package-info.java | 8 ++------ .../org/apache/commons/rng/examples/quadrature/package-info.java | 6 +----- .../org/apache/commons/rng/examples/sampling/package-info.java | 4 ---- .../java/org/apache/commons/rng/examples/stress/package-info.java | 4 ---- .../apache/commons/rng/sampling/distribution/package-info.java | 4 ---- .../main/java/org/apache/commons/rng/sampling/package-info.java | 4 ---- .../java/org/apache/commons/rng/sampling/shape/package-info.java | 4 ---- .../src/main/java/org/apache/commons/rng/simple/package-info.java | 4 ---- 15 files changed, 9 insertions(+), 62 deletions(-) diff --git a/commons-rng-client-api/src/main/java/org/apache/commons/rng/package-info.java b/commons-rng-client-api/src/main/java/org/apache/commons/rng/package-info.java index efbbe65e..463621ff 100644 --- a/commons-rng-client-api/src/main/java/org/apache/commons/rng/package-info.java +++ b/commons-rng-client-api/src/main/java/org/apache/commons/rng/package-info.java @@ -16,13 +16,9 @@ */ /** - * <h3>Randomness providers API</h3> - * - * <p> * This package contains the library's interface to be used by client * code that needs a generator of sequences of pseudo-random numbers * that are <i>uniformly distributed</i> in a specified range. - * </p> */ package org.apache.commons.rng; diff --git a/commons-rng-core/src/main/java/org/apache/commons/rng/core/package-info.java b/commons-rng-core/src/main/java/org/apache/commons/rng/core/package-info.java index 891ee83f..2d548368 100644 --- a/commons-rng-core/src/main/java/org/apache/commons/rng/core/package-info.java +++ b/commons-rng-core/src/main/java/org/apache/commons/rng/core/package-info.java @@ -16,9 +16,8 @@ */ /** - * <h3>Base classes for the {@link org.apache.commons.rng.UniformRandomProvider + * Base classes for the {@link org.apache.commons.rng.UniformRandomProvider * generation of uniformly distributed random numbers}. - * </h3> * * <p> * <b>For internal use only:</b> Direct access to classes in this package diff --git a/commons-rng-core/src/main/java/org/apache/commons/rng/core/source32/package-info.java b/commons-rng-core/src/main/java/org/apache/commons/rng/core/source32/package-info.java index d7cbc9e3..17a3aeea 100644 --- a/commons-rng-core/src/main/java/org/apache/commons/rng/core/source32/package-info.java +++ b/commons-rng-core/src/main/java/org/apache/commons/rng/core/source32/package-info.java @@ -16,9 +16,7 @@ */ /** - * <h3> - * Concrete algorithms for {@code int}-based sources of randomness - * </h3> + * Concrete algorithms for {@code int}-based sources of randomness. * * <p> * <b>For internal use only:</b> Direct access to classes in this package diff --git a/commons-rng-core/src/main/java/org/apache/commons/rng/core/source64/package-info.java b/commons-rng-core/src/main/java/org/apache/commons/rng/core/source64/package-info.java index 22d0e55c..88304e80 100644 --- a/commons-rng-core/src/main/java/org/apache/commons/rng/core/source64/package-info.java +++ b/commons-rng-core/src/main/java/org/apache/commons/rng/core/source64/package-info.java @@ -16,9 +16,7 @@ */ /** - * <h3> - * Concrete algorithms for {@code long}-based sources of randomness - * </h3> + * Concrete algorithms for {@code long}-based sources of randomness. * * <p> * <b>For internal use only:</b> Direct access to classes in this package diff --git a/commons-rng-core/src/main/java/org/apache/commons/rng/core/util/package-info.java b/commons-rng-core/src/main/java/org/apache/commons/rng/core/util/package-info.java index 50eaa7f4..14c85b2c 100644 --- a/commons-rng-core/src/main/java/org/apache/commons/rng/core/util/package-info.java +++ b/commons-rng-core/src/main/java/org/apache/commons/rng/core/util/package-info.java @@ -16,11 +16,7 @@ */ /** - * <h3>Utilities</h3> - * - * <p> * This package contains utilities to combine/split primitive types. - * </p> */ package org.apache.commons.rng.core.util; diff --git a/commons-rng-examples/examples-jmh/src/main/java/org/apache/commons/rng/examples/jmh/package-info.java b/commons-rng-examples/examples-jmh/src/main/java/org/apache/commons/rng/examples/jmh/package-info.java index 19853857..92ae0df1 100644 --- a/commons-rng-examples/examples-jmh/src/main/java/org/apache/commons/rng/examples/jmh/package-info.java +++ b/commons-rng-examples/examples-jmh/src/main/java/org/apache/commons/rng/examples/jmh/package-info.java @@ -16,12 +16,8 @@ */ /** - * <h3>Performance benchmarks</h3> - * - * <p> * This package contains code to perform a - * <a href="http://openjdk.java.net/projects/code-tools/jmh">JMH</a> run. - * </p> + * <a href="http://openjdk.java.net/projects/code-tools/jmh">JMH</a> performance benchmark. * * <p> * Support for a new {@link org.apache.commons.rng.UniformRandomProvider UniformRandomProvider} diff --git a/commons-rng-examples/examples-jpms/jpms-app/src/main/java/org/apache/commons/rng/examples/jpms/app/package-info.java b/commons-rng-examples/examples-jpms/jpms-app/src/main/java/org/apache/commons/rng/examples/jpms/app/package-info.java index 49d79921..92fad32d 100644 --- a/commons-rng-examples/examples-jpms/jpms-app/src/main/java/org/apache/commons/rng/examples/jpms/app/package-info.java +++ b/commons-rng-examples/examples-jpms/jpms-app/src/main/java/org/apache/commons/rng/examples/jpms/app/package-info.java @@ -16,12 +16,8 @@ */ /** - * <h3>Java Platform Module System (JPMS) integration tests</h3> - * - * <p> - * This package contains code for testing that the library - * can be used as a Java 9 module. - * </p> + * This package contains an application for testing that the library + * can be used as a Java 9 Java Platform Module System (JPMS) module. */ package org.apache.commons.rng.examples.jpms.app; diff --git a/commons-rng-examples/examples-jpms/jpms-lib/src/main/java/org/apache/commons/rng/examples/jpms/lib/package-info.java b/commons-rng-examples/examples-jpms/jpms-lib/src/main/java/org/apache/commons/rng/examples/jpms/lib/package-info.java index fc5d71aa..0ce0c7bb 100644 --- a/commons-rng-examples/examples-jpms/jpms-lib/src/main/java/org/apache/commons/rng/examples/jpms/lib/package-info.java +++ b/commons-rng-examples/examples-jpms/jpms-lib/src/main/java/org/apache/commons/rng/examples/jpms/lib/package-info.java @@ -16,12 +16,8 @@ */ /** - * <h3>Java Platform Module System (JPMS) integration tests</h3> - * - * <p> - * This package contains code for testing that the library - * can be used as a Java 9 module. - * </p> + * This package contains code for testing that the library + * can be used as a Java 9 Java Platform Module System (JPMS) module. */ package org.apache.commons.rng.examples.jpms.lib; diff --git a/commons-rng-examples/examples-quadrature/src/main/java/org/apache/commons/rng/examples/quadrature/package-info.java b/commons-rng-examples/examples-quadrature/src/main/java/org/apache/commons/rng/examples/quadrature/package-info.java index ac1719d5..fc9abaea 100644 --- a/commons-rng-examples/examples-quadrature/src/main/java/org/apache/commons/rng/examples/quadrature/package-info.java +++ b/commons-rng-examples/examples-quadrature/src/main/java/org/apache/commons/rng/examples/quadrature/package-info.java @@ -16,12 +16,8 @@ */ /** - * <h3>Monte-Carlo integration</h3> - * - * <p> * This package contains a simple application that uses many - * uniformly-distributed random numbers. - * </p> + * uniformly-distributed random numbers for Monte-Carlo integration. */ package org.apache.commons.rng.examples.quadrature; diff --git a/commons-rng-examples/examples-sampling/src/main/java/org/apache/commons/rng/examples/sampling/package-info.java b/commons-rng-examples/examples-sampling/src/main/java/org/apache/commons/rng/examples/sampling/package-info.java index 9f4de1d7..7ab80a29 100644 --- a/commons-rng-examples/examples-sampling/src/main/java/org/apache/commons/rng/examples/sampling/package-info.java +++ b/commons-rng-examples/examples-sampling/src/main/java/org/apache/commons/rng/examples/sampling/package-info.java @@ -16,12 +16,8 @@ */ /** - * <h3>Sampling</h3> - * - * <p> * This package contains usage examples of the samplers provided in the * <a href="https://commons.apache.org/rng">Commons RNG</a> library. - * </p> */ package org.apache.commons.rng.examples.sampling; diff --git a/commons-rng-examples/examples-stress/src/main/java/org/apache/commons/rng/examples/stress/package-info.java b/commons-rng-examples/examples-stress/src/main/java/org/apache/commons/rng/examples/stress/package-info.java index 5b59e08c..196f5967 100644 --- a/commons-rng-examples/examples-stress/src/main/java/org/apache/commons/rng/examples/stress/package-info.java +++ b/commons-rng-examples/examples-stress/src/main/java/org/apache/commons/rng/examples/stress/package-info.java @@ -16,13 +16,9 @@ */ /** - * <h3>Stress test application</h3> - * - * <p> * This package contains an application for interfacing with external * software that perform stringent tests to check the uniformity of * the sequences being passed to them. - * </p> */ package org.apache.commons.rng.examples.stress; diff --git a/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/distribution/package-info.java b/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/distribution/package-info.java index 48c93dae..58481d12 100644 --- a/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/distribution/package-info.java +++ b/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/distribution/package-info.java @@ -16,11 +16,7 @@ */ /** - * <h3>Distribution samplers</h3> - * - * <p> * This package contains classes for sampling from statistical distributions. - * </p> * * <p>As of version 1.0, the code for specific distributions was adapted from * the corresponding classes in the development version of "Commons Math" (in diff --git a/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/package-info.java b/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/package-info.java index e578a9e6..6c623406 100644 --- a/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/package-info.java +++ b/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/package-info.java @@ -16,11 +16,7 @@ */ /** - * <h3>Samplers</h3> - * - * <p> * This package provides sampling utilities. - * </p> * <p> * The {@link org.apache.commons.rng.sampling.distribution distribution} * sub-package provides sampling from statistical distributions. diff --git a/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/shape/package-info.java b/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/shape/package-info.java index dba8c965..fcd5e081 100644 --- a/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/shape/package-info.java +++ b/commons-rng-sampling/src/main/java/org/apache/commons/rng/sampling/shape/package-info.java @@ -16,11 +16,7 @@ */ /** - * <h3>Shape samplers</h3> - * - * <p> * This package contains classes for sampling coordinates from shapes, for example a unit ball. - * </p> * * @since 1.4 */ diff --git a/commons-rng-simple/src/main/java/org/apache/commons/rng/simple/package-info.java b/commons-rng-simple/src/main/java/org/apache/commons/rng/simple/package-info.java index 899a59d8..a6ddc24f 100644 --- a/commons-rng-simple/src/main/java/org/apache/commons/rng/simple/package-info.java +++ b/commons-rng-simple/src/main/java/org/apache/commons/rng/simple/package-info.java @@ -16,9 +16,6 @@ */ /** - * <h3>Randomness providers</h3> - * - * <p> * This package provides * {@link org.apache.commons.rng.simple.RandomSource factory methods} * by which low-level classes implemented in module "commons-rng-core" @@ -29,7 +26,6 @@ * <br> * The generators are <i>not</i> thread-safe: Parallel applications must * use different generator instances in different threads. - * </p> * * <p> * In the case of pseudo-random generators, the source of randomness is
